<< Greetings from Geneva, Switzerland.
 
 I am new to the Alfa-Digest, but enjoy reading about all the exploits
 of the alfa owners. I am a serious collector of Alfa Romeo's but have
 now often read about an Alfa called a Milano, which I do not recognize.
 
 Which Alfa is this, is it the Alfa 75 found in Europe..?
 
 Regards,
  >>
	Yes, a Milano is an Alfa 75.  The car was sold in the US from 1987 
through 1989, with the trim levels of Silver (lowest), Gold, Platinum, and 
Verde (highest).  The Silver, Gold and Platinum have the 2.5 liter V6, and 
the Verde has the 3.0 V6.  The car was never sold in the US with a 4 cylinder 
engine, but was available with an automatic transmission in some trim levels.
